Ground Floor

see synonyms of ground floor

Noun

1. first floor, ground floor, ground level

the floor of a building that is at or nearest to the level of the ground around the building

2. ground floor

becoming part of a venture at the beginning (regarded as position of advantage)

Example Sentences:
'he got in on the ground floor'

Ground Floor

see synonyms of ground floor
n.
1. The floor of a building at or nearest ground level.
2. Informal The beginning of a venture, especially regarded as a position of advantage: investors vying to get in on the ground floor of a development project.
